Didn't play this till now---wrong version,man! '

Tis the RPM cut you have here

This is the earlier Sam Phillips produced cut Chess put out

The 2 versions are pretty similar (length, lyrics, order of verses)--I'd
say the biggest difference is that the Chess version has a much more
exciting sax break.
